Hi guys,

My dad had a multiple entry visa issued for 1999 to 2002. Is there a Client ID / UCI Number found on the visa in the passport? I can't find any number with a dash (-).

It is stated in the CIC website that:

If you have a Client Identification Number (Client ID) and you do not provide it, you will not be able to apply for all available online services.

So I'm scared to continue and select the wrong button. Is there any other way to know if my dad already has a Client ID?

Or do you know where I can ask? email address? Telephone number?

I'm from the Philippines.

Thanks in advance.
 
Its to the right of FPA, its 8 digits, ( no dashes and it has no alphabets ) but my father had 2 visa stamps, the 1st one doesn't have it, the 2nd one does

UCI usually is given when they apply for extension so it makes sense as my father did have ext in 1st visa stamp then when he applied again, they put UCI in there
 
the one on the right of FPA is alphanumeric and is 10 characters.
